LIC NEFT Registration – Easy & Friendly Guide

What’s this for?
So that LIC can directly send your policy payments—like maturity amount, survival benefits, or refunds—straight to your bank account. No cheques, no waiting.


Here’s how you do it:

  • Step 1: Log in to LIC’s Customer Portal
    Head over to licindia.in and sign in with your User ID and Password. If you haven’t registered yet, you’ll need to sign up first—it’s quick.

  • Step 2: Go to Service Requests
    Once you’re in, look for the section called “Service Request(s)”—this is where all the magic happens.

  • Step 3: Select NEFT Registration
    From the list of services, choose “NEFT Registration.” This is the option that lets you link your bank account.

  • Step 4: Fill in Your Bank Details
    You’ll be asked to enter your account number, IFSC code, bank name, and branch. Double-check everything to avoid mistakes.

  • Step 5: Upload a Few Documents
    You’ll need to upload:

    • A scanned copy of a cancelled cheque (with your name printed on it)
    • Your PAN card
    • Your signature (can be scanned or digitally drawn)
  • Step 6: Submit the Request
    Once everything’s filled in and uploaded, hit submit. You’ll get a confirmation message, and LIC will take it from there.


That’s it!
Once approved, your future payments will go straight to your bank—no paperwork, no delays. If you ever change your bank account, you can update it the same way.
